Подробно о Xamarin
[ Статья ]
[ Статья ]
Telegraph
Подробно о Xamarin
Вы неплохо владеете языком C# и платформой .NET в целом? Вам надоело стоять в стороне и смотреть, как кто-то другой пишет крутые мобильные приложения вместо вас? У меня есть для вас кое-что интересное! То, что поможет вам изменить сложившуюся ситуацию и позволит…
Шпаргалка по Gradle.
[ Статья ]
[ Статья ]
Telegraph
Шпаргалка по Gradle
Как мне кажется, большинство людей начинают разбираться с gradle только тогда, когда в проекте что-то надо добавить или что-то внезапно ломается — и после решения проблемы "нажитый непосильным трудом" опыт благополучно забывается. Причём многие примеры в…
Рекурсивные алгоритмы + Видео Помощник
«Для того чтобы понять рекурсию, надо сначала понять рекурсию»
[ Статья ]
«Для того чтобы понять рекурсию, надо сначала понять рекурсию»
[ Статья ]
Telegraph
Рекурсивные алгоритмы + Видео Помощник
Рекурсию порой сложно понять, особенно новичкам в программировании. Если говорить просто, то рекурсия – это функция, которая сама вызывает себя. Но давайте попробую объяснить на примере.
Какие хакерские техники можно использовать для защиты?
Приходите на интенсив Кибербезопастность: Level 0, где ребята из HackerU расскажут:
— С чего начинается эффективная система информационной безопасности
— Принципы осуществления кибератак и построения защиты
— Как работать с системами обнаружения и предотвращения вторжений (IDS/IPS)
3 дня практических занятий со специалистами SOC в закрытых видеоконференциях — и в вашем кейсе всё необходимое для старта на пути к профессии.
Также вы получите сертификат и бонусы на любые другие практические курсы по кибербезопасности от HackerU.
Старт уже скоро! Регистрируйтесь на интенсив по ссылке: https://is.gd/nfWGOv
Приходите на интенсив Кибербезопастность: Level 0, где ребята из HackerU расскажут:
— С чего начинается эффективная система информационной безопасности
— Принципы осуществления кибератак и построения защиты
— Как работать с системами обнаружения и предотвращения вторжений (IDS/IPS)
3 дня практических занятий со специалистами SOC в закрытых видеоконференциях — и в вашем кейсе всё необходимое для старта на пути к профессии.
Также вы получите сертификат и бонусы на любые другие практические курсы по кибербезопасности от HackerU.
Старт уже скоро! Регистрируйтесь на интенсив по ссылке: https://is.gd/nfWGOv
#статья #python
HTML парсер на Python
Учитывая современное развитие Интернета, было бы кощунством не написать приложение, взаимодействующее со всемирной паутиной.
Сегодня мы напишем простенький html-парсер на Python.
Наше приложение будет читать код указанной страницы сайта и сохранять все ссылки в ней в отдельный файл.
Это приложение может помочь SEO-аналитикам и веб-разработчикам.
https://teletype.in/@xcoding/parserpython
HTML парсер на Python
Учитывая современное развитие Интернета, было бы кощунством не написать приложение, взаимодействующее со всемирной паутиной.
Сегодня мы напишем простенький html-парсер на Python.
Наше приложение будет читать код указанной страницы сайта и сохранять все ссылки в ней в отдельный файл.
Это приложение может помочь SEO-аналитикам и веб-разработчикам.
https://teletype.in/@xcoding/parserpython
Друзья, совсем скоро нашему любимому Кодингу будет 4 года!
За это время я больше сотни раз слышал как вы просили сделать крутой курс по Python для начинающих.
И вот мы запускаем продажи курса вместе с Машей Чакчуриной (автор канала @python_in_depth)
Коротко и по делу:
- Пройдя курс вы сможете писать на Python и устроиться на работу стажером/джуном
- Курс написан практиком с многолетним опытом работы (корпорации/стартапы)
- Всего 1 500 рублей
Формат:
Курс размещен на платформе Stepik, прошел аудит платформы и одобрен ей.
В курс входят:
🔹 статьи,
🔹 задачи с автоматической проверкой,
🔹 поддержка преподавателей в комментариях. Отвечают в течение двух дней.
Программа
Курс состоит из 12 модулей, охватывающих темы: арифметика и числа, структуры данных (словари, списки, множества, ...), условия, циклы, функции, модули и классы.
Расписание
Проходить курс можно в своем темпе, дедлайнов нет. Доступ к материалам остается навсегда.
Что ещё
Если вы пройдете курс до конца, то дополнительно получите подборку бесплатных материалов для дальнейшего развития.
Для кого этот курс
Курс подойдет, если:
🔹 вы еще никогда не писали программы и хотите попробовать,
🔹 вы уже работаете в IT (делаете продукты, аналитику, тестируете руками...), но не пишете код.
🔹 вы уже учились писать программы, но хотите систематизировать знания (нет интуиции насчет синтаксиса, понимания, в каких ситуациях использовать условия и циклы, как под задачу выбирать структуры данных).
Результат:
Вы разберетесь в синтаксисе Python и получите интуицию насчет его использования. Научитесь работать со структурами данных и разберетесь, в каких ситуациях они применяются. Узнаете, как и в каких случаях использовать условия и разные виды циклов.
Курс заложит хорошую базу по программированию. После прохождения у вас будут навыки, необходимые для того, чтобы начать осваивать первый фреймворк или браться за другие реальные проекты (телеграм-боты, сайты, тестирование, парсинг...).
Цена:
До 17 мая 1 500 рублей. Потом цена вырастет (c 18 мая 2 000 рублей, с 21 мая - 2 500 рублей)
🔥Бонус для самых быстрых
При покупке сегодня и завтра, мы добавим вас в чат участников обучения. Вместе намного веселее учиться и обсуждать код🤘
Записаться https://stepik.org/z/85388
Также, по всем вопросам можете писать админу @Aleksei и автору курса @chakchurina
За это время я больше сотни раз слышал как вы просили сделать крутой курс по Python для начинающих.
И вот мы запускаем продажи курса вместе с Машей Чакчуриной (автор канала @python_in_depth)
Коротко и по делу:
- Пройдя курс вы сможете писать на Python и устроиться на работу стажером/джуном
- Курс написан практиком с многолетним опытом работы (корпорации/стартапы)
- Всего 1 500 рублей
Формат:
Курс размещен на платформе Stepik, прошел аудит платформы и одобрен ей.
В курс входят:
🔹 статьи,
🔹 задачи с автоматической проверкой,
🔹 поддержка преподавателей в комментариях. Отвечают в течение двух дней.
Программа
Курс состоит из 12 модулей, охватывающих темы: арифметика и числа, структуры данных (словари, списки, множества, ...), условия, циклы, функции, модули и классы.
Расписание
Проходить курс можно в своем темпе, дедлайнов нет. Доступ к материалам остается навсегда.
Что ещё
Если вы пройдете курс до конца, то дополнительно получите подборку бесплатных материалов для дальнейшего развития.
Для кого этот курс
Курс подойдет, если:
🔹 вы еще никогда не писали программы и хотите попробовать,
🔹 вы уже работаете в IT (делаете продукты, аналитику, тестируете руками...), но не пишете код.
🔹 вы уже учились писать программы, но хотите систематизировать знания (нет интуиции насчет синтаксиса, понимания, в каких ситуациях использовать условия и циклы, как под задачу выбирать структуры данных).
Результат:
Вы разберетесь в синтаксисе Python и получите интуицию насчет его использования. Научитесь работать со структурами данных и разберетесь, в каких ситуациях они применяются. Узнаете, как и в каких случаях использовать условия и разные виды циклов.
Курс заложит хорошую базу по программированию. После прохождения у вас будут навыки, необходимые для того, чтобы начать осваивать первый фреймворк или браться за другие реальные проекты (телеграм-боты, сайты, тестирование, парсинг...).
Цена:
До 17 мая 1 500 рублей. Потом цена вырастет (c 18 мая 2 000 рублей, с 21 мая - 2 500 рублей)
🔥Бонус для самых быстрых
При покупке сегодня и завтра, мы добавим вас в чат участников обучения. Вместе намного веселее учиться и обсуждать код🤘
Записаться https://stepik.org/z/85388
Также, по всем вопросам можете писать админу @Aleksei и автору курса @chakchurina
DMA для новичков или то, что вам нужно знать
DMA, или Direct Memory Access – технология прямого доступа к памяти, минуя центральный процессор. В эпоху 486-ых и первых Pentium во всю царствовала шина ISA, а также метод обмена данными между устройствами – PIO (Programmed Input/Output).
[ Статья ]
DMA, или Direct Memory Access – технология прямого доступа к памяти, минуя центральный процессор. В эпоху 486-ых и первых Pentium во всю царствовала шина ISA, а также метод обмена данными между устройствами – PIO (Programmed Input/Output).
[ Статья ]
Telegraph
DMA для новичков или то, что вам нужно знать
DMA, что это? О чем вы говорите? DMA, или Direct Memory Access – технология прямого доступа к памяти, минуя центральный процессор. В эпоху 486-ых и первых Pentium во всю царствовала шина ISA, а также метод обмена данными между устройствами – PIO (Programmed…
Создаем приложение на JavaScript с помощью React Native
[ Статья ]
[ Статья ]
Teletype
Создаем приложение на JavaScript с помощью React Native
В этом уроке мы будем изучать React Native – фреймворк от компании Facebook для создания нативных приложений под iOS и Android. У него...
#ооп #видео
Урок 1. Введение в обучающий видеокурс по основам Объектно-Ориентированного Программирования (ООП).
Урок 2. Основные принципы объектно-ориентированного программирования. Что такое ООП и зачем оно нужно?
Урок 3. Понятие класса и объекта в ООП
Урок 4. Полезные советы при создании класса в ООП
Урок 5. Методы и данные в ООП
Урок 6. Методы в ООП. Типы методов.
Урок 7. Каким должен быть хороший метод в ООП
Урок 8. Наследование в ООП
Урок 9. Инкапсуляция данных в ООП
Урок 10. Абстракция в ООП
Урок 11. Полиморфизм в ООП
Урок 12. Подведем итоги
Ссылка: https://www.youtube.com/playlist?list=PL6LDsbZOeyrx462VmH18qS0a9Dw9LwpSu
Урок 1. Введение в обучающий видеокурс по основам Объектно-Ориентированного Программирования (ООП).
Урок 2. Основные принципы объектно-ориентированного программирования. Что такое ООП и зачем оно нужно?
Урок 3. Понятие класса и объекта в ООП
Урок 4. Полезные советы при создании класса в ООП
Урок 5. Методы и данные в ООП
Урок 6. Методы в ООП. Типы методов.
Урок 7. Каким должен быть хороший метод в ООП
Урок 8. Наследование в ООП
Урок 9. Инкапсуляция данных в ООП
Урок 10. Абстракция в ООП
Урок 11. Полиморфизм в ООП
Урок 12. Подведем итоги
Ссылка: https://www.youtube.com/playlist?list=PL6LDsbZOeyrx462VmH18qS0a9Dw9LwpSu
#python #нейросеть
Строим нейросеть на Python за 10 минут. Думаю, что для многих будет просто. Если это так - пишите в комментариях, и я подберу уроки и разборы посложнее
Ссылка
Строим нейросеть на Python за 10 минут. Думаю, что для многих будет просто. Если это так - пишите в комментариях, и я подберу уроки и разборы посложнее
Ссылка
YouTube
НЕЙРОСЕТЬ своими руками за 10 минут на Python
Пишем с нуля свою нейросеть (перцептрон).
На языке Python с разбором как оно устроено.
🚀 Курс по Data Science: https://clc.to/TgsH9w
===
Сообщите менеджеру промо-код "Хауди Хо" чтобы получить 10% скидку!
🆇 Обещанные ссылки 🆇
1) Numpy - https://pypi.or…
На языке Python с разбором как оно устроено.
🚀 Курс по Data Science: https://clc.to/TgsH9w
===
Сообщите менеджеру промо-код "Хауди Хо" чтобы получить 10% скидку!
🆇 Обещанные ссылки 🆇
1) Numpy - https://pypi.or…
#статья #python
HTML парсер на Python
Учитывая современное развитие Интернета, было бы кощунством не написать приложение, взаимодействующее со всемирной паутиной.
Сегодня мы напишем простенький html-парсер на Python.
Наше приложение будет читать код указанной страницы сайта и сохранять все ссылки в ней в отдельный файл.
Это приложение может помочь SEO-аналитикам и веб-разработчикам.
https://teletype.in/@xcoding/parserpython
HTML парсер на Python
Учитывая современное развитие Интернета, было бы кощунством не написать приложение, взаимодействующее со всемирной паутиной.
Сегодня мы напишем простенький html-парсер на Python.
Наше приложение будет читать код указанной страницы сайта и сохранять все ссылки в ней в отдельный файл.
Это приложение может помочь SEO-аналитикам и веб-разработчикам.
https://teletype.in/@xcoding/parserpython
ОС для контейнеров Fedora CoreOS продолжит развитие Fedora Atomic и Container Linux
[ Статья ]
[ Статья ]
Telegraph
ОС для контейнеров Fedora CoreOS продолжит развитие Fedora Atomic и Container Linux
Недавно состоялся анонс первой предварительной версии Fedora CoreOS — специальной редакции Linux-дистрибутива Fedora, предназначенной для запуска приложений в контейнерах. По факту новая система продолжила развитие двух других проектов: Fedora Atomic Host…
Неожиданная сложность простых программ
[ Статья ]
[ Статья ]
Telegraph
Неожиданная сложность простых программ
Не раз я сталкивался с удивлением при оглашении оценки сложности проекта: «А почему так долго?», «Да тут же раз, два и готово!», «Можно же просто взять X и сунуть в Y!». Программисты привыкли оценивать сроки как время на написание и отладку кода, хотя в крупные…
Печальная правда о пропуске копий в C++
[ Статья ]
[ Статья ]
Telegraph
Печальная правда о пропуске копий в C++
Пропуск копий (copy elision) – это оптимизация компилятора, которая, как и следует из имени, устраняет лишние операции копирования и перемещения. Она аналогична классической оптимизации размножения копий, но выполняется конкретно для объектов C++, которые…
Дорогие подписчики, на связи админ канала.
Меня зовут Алексей Шабаршин и вот уже 3 года я получаю искреннее удовольствие от создания контента для вас!
21 мая ‘21 года в 21 веке у меня был День Рождения! Принято ставить цели и воображать мечты. И я поставил - сделать лучший канал с образовательным контентом по программированию и предложениями по работе. С вашей помощью мы точно это сделаем)
Лучшим подарком для меня будет ваша обратная связь - пишите http://instagram.com/shabarshin и можете даже подписаться, мне будет приятно)
Меня зовут Алексей Шабаршин и вот уже 3 года я получаю искреннее удовольствие от создания контента для вас!
21 мая ‘21 года в 21 веке у меня был День Рождения! Принято ставить цели и воображать мечты. И я поставил - сделать лучший канал с образовательным контентом по программированию и предложениями по работе. С вашей помощью мы точно это сделаем)
Лучшим подарком для меня будет ваша обратная связь - пишите http://instagram.com/shabarshin и можете даже подписаться, мне будет приятно)
#статья #git
В этой статье я объясню вам несколько различий между git-merge, git-rebase почему вы должны (или не должны) использовать их и как это сделать
Читать | Зеркало
В этой статье я объясню вам несколько различий между git-merge, git-rebase почему вы должны (или не должны) использовать их и как это сделать
Читать | Зеркало
Telegraph
Введение в Git Merge и Git Rebase: зачем и когда их использовать
Часто у разработчиков возникает выбор между Merge (слияние) и Rebase (перемещение). В Гугле вы увидите разное мнение, многие советуют не использовать Rebase, так как это может вызвать серьезные проблемы. В статье я объясню, что такое слияние и перемещение…